What are some common challenges faced when starting a full-time job in Chicago, and how can new hires successfully adapt?

Starting a full-time position in Chicago can come with unique challenges such as adjusting to the fast-paced urban work environment, navigating city commutes, and integrating into diverse teams. New hires can succeed by familiarizing themselves with public transportation options, actively participating in team meetings and company events, and seeking out mentorship or networking opportunities within the organization. Embracing the city's professional culture and leveraging its extensive resources can help newcomers quickly acclimate and thrive in their new roles.

What is a Chicago full time job?

A Chicago Full Time job refers to a position based in Chicago that requires employees to work a standard full-time schedule, typically around 35-40 hours per week. These roles may be available across various industries, including finance, healthcare, technology, and hospitality. Full-time employees often receive benefits such as health insurance, paid time off, and retirement plans. Job responsibilities and schedules vary depending on the employer and specific position.

Interventional Pain Management - Spine/Joint Focused - Midwest - 2.5 hours from Chicago - Excellent Schools/Safe Community!

MercyOne Genesis is looking for an Interventional Pain Management Physician specializing in Spine & Joint care. If you are passionate about quality patient care, consider a career with us:

  • Join a supportive team with another Physician and Nurse Practitioner
  • Full-time employment with a large referral area offering a busy practice
  • Focus on Spine Injections and Lumber punctures without managing narcotics

We Offer:

  • Competitive compensation with a commencement bonus
  • Generous PTO, CME PTO, and $6,000 CME Allowance annually
  • Comprehensive benefits package including malpractice insurance and retirement plan
  • Physician-led medical group promoting leadership and work-life balance
  • Collaborative team environment emphasizing patient care and support

Qualifications:

  • Must be BE/BC certified
  • Pain Fellowship successfully completed

Trinity Health Ann Arbor is a 537 -bed teaching hospital located on 340 acre campus. Recognized by IBM Watson as a Top 100 Hospital and #1 Teaching Hospital, Trinity Health Ann Arbor has been a leading health care provider for more than 100 years. Trinity Health has received numerous local and national awards in recognition of our leadership, quality outcomes, and clinical excellence.
